From Page SixPharrell Williams wants celebrities to zip it when it comes to politics.
“I don’t do politics. In fact, I get annoyed sometimes when I see celebrities trying to tell you [who to vote for],” he candidly told the Hollywood Reporter in an interview published this month.
“There are celebrities that I respect that have an opinion, but not all of them. I’m one of them people [who says], ‘What the heck? Shut up. Nobody asked you.'”
The “Happy” hitmaker, 51, continued, “When people get out there and get self-righteous and they roll up their sleeves and s–t, and they are out there walking around with a placard: ‘Shut up!'”
Unsurprisingly, Williams avoided disclosing who he’s voting for, though he told the outlet with a laugh, “Not sure I’ll ever vote far right.”
He added, “I care about my people and I care about the country, but I feel there’s a lot of work that needs to be done, and I’m really about the action.”
